ASB Consultores's Q3 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2025, ASB Consultores held 150 positions worth $22.7M, down 85% from $150M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 77% of the portfolio.

ASB Consultores withdrew a net $129M in Q3 2025, closing 120 positions and reducing 14 holdings. Its most notable exit was Vanguard Morningstar Mid-Cap ETF, an estimated $13.3M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 3.4% of assets, down from 10%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Industrials.

Against the trend, ASB Consultores opened a new position in Invesco National AMT-Free Municipal Bond ETF worth $384K.
